Crosby, Richmond Hill is a north GTA neighbourhood notable for its singles, renters, salespeople and tradespeople. It has a higher than average population of immigrants from Iran, and Persian and Russian speakers.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 30 to 39 and 30 to 39 and seniors aged 65 to 74.
